Types of Basement Upgrades In Mississauga

Basement Gyms & Wellness: To create an appealing home gym in the basement, add shelving, lighting, air conditioning, and resilient flooring. They are made to withstand heavy use without transferring noise upstairs, and we have constructed them in Malton, Rathwood, and Churchill Meadows.

Entertainment & Media Rooms: From hidden wiring to acoustic insulation and tiered seating, we create home theatres that feel immersive, not echoey. Ideal for families in Applewood or Sheridan who want a dedicated movie or game room.

Accessible & Aging-in-Place Basements: Wider doorways, zero-threshold showers, grab bars, and step-free entries let your basement support accessible living. We design these upgrades with dignity and safety in mind for seniors.

Laundry & Utility Rooms: Most older Mississauga homes have outdated or unfinished basement laundry areas. We modernize these spaces with stackable appliances, dedicated circuits, and ventilation, and move these units too.

Legal Basement Apartments: The majority of residential homes in Mississauga are permitted to have legal secondary suites. We construct these apartments in accordance with the code, which includes the egress windows, ceiling height, fire separation, and permits.

Moisture-Proof Basements: A lot of houses are built on clay-rich soil that retains moisture. In order to keep your finished basement dry all year round in Clarkson, Lorne Park, or Lakeview, we begin with interior waterproofing, vapor barriers, and drainage before installing drywall.

Home Office & Remote Work Space: Turn your basement into a niche home office with insulation, dedicated circuits, and soundproofing. Popular in Erin Mills and Cooksville, where families need separation between work and home life. 

Wet Bars & Kitchenettes: From a simple wine fridge and shelving to full kitchenettes with sinks and dishwashers, we build basement bars that host well. All plumbing and electrical is permit-ready and code-compliant.

    Why Choose Us for Basement Renovation in Mississauga?

    We’ve renovated basements in every corner of Mississauga, from century-inspired builds in Streetsville to modern townhomes in Erin Mills. With over a decade of experience constructing custom homes, we’ve learned what works, what doesn’t, and what the City actually requires.

    Permits Handled: Any basement with electrical, plumbing, or livable space must have a permit from the City of Mississauga, and they conduct thorough inspections. To ensure your suite passes the first time, we file all drawings, work with inspectors, and make sure it complies with fire separation, ceiling height, and egress regulations.

    Moisture Protection Built In: Mississauga’s clay soil holds water, and older homes in areas like Lakeview or Malton often have drainage issues. We start every basement reno with interior waterproofing, vapor barriers, and proper sump systems, so your finished basement space stays dry, healthy, and mould-free.

    Realistic Timelines, Real Results: We renovate your basement in 6 to 8 weeks, start to finish. Not “6–8 weeks after permits,” not “6–8 weeks if materials arrive.” We plan for weather, supply chains, and inspection schedules.

    Licensed, Insured & WSIB-Covered: Every trade on your job is licensed and carries proper insurance. You’re protected from liability, and your project complies with Ontario law.

    The Ontario Building Code requires a minimum clear ceiling height of 2.1 metres (6 feet 10 inches) over at least 75% of the habitable floor area. If your basement is lower, you may need underpinning to legally create a rental suite. We’ve completed ceiling-height solutions in homes across Streetsville, Cooksville, and Erin Mills, always with full city approval.

    Yes. The City of Mississauga allows one secondary suite per residential property in all zones, including single-family homes in Lorne Park, Meadowvale, Port Credit, and beyond. The suite must meet safety requirements like egress windows, fire separation, and proper ventilation, but there are no banned neighbourhoods. We’ve built compliant suites in over a dozen Mississauga communities.

    If your basement includes a bedroom or will be used as a habitable space, yes, an egress window is required by law. It must provide a safe emergency exit and meet Ontario Building Code standards: minimum opening of 0.35 m², with a window well large enough for a person to climb out. We install code-compliant egress systems in all basement bedrooms, so your space is safe, legal, and ready for daily use.
